When she encountered Garcia Marquez's novel \"One Hundred Years of Solitude,\" she was so inspired by the vivid literary image of the yellow butterfly that she decided to embark on a journey through her earliest musical memories. The songs recorded here are all melodies that Spanish-speaking people can sing in the air. The arrangements are by Spanish composer Joao Alberto Amargos and Claudio Constantini, who plays the bandoneon here, with some work by Zemtsov and others, and are poetic in nature, evoking the melancholy, roughness, liveliness, and joyful surrealism of Latin America. It's a poetic and joyous surrealism.
